Originally published serially, the 90,000-word full-length novel, "Eden" is the story of a young American woman at the turn of the 20th Century who dons a pair of trousers and heads to Paris to become a society portrait painter.

The daughter of an Arizona rancher, Eden Smith has been sent to Radcliffe College in Cambridge, Massachusetts, to get an education. But Eden has spent her childhood dressing as and working with the boys and young men on her father’s ranch. Life in a women’s college in 1900 presents challenges to a girl who thinks of herself as something of a boy and despises wearing skirts. Love makes it all bearable for a time, until a passion for painting takes Eden to Paris. There she almost grasps freedoms she never knew possible, only to have her most sacred commitments threatened by a world yet unready for her genius.

Full of historical color, passion and romance, lovers of historical fantasy are sure to love Eden.
